    Ferox

    Ferox

    Ferox - Sequence Alignment with Fuzzy K-mers

    Ferox is a DNA sequence alignment application that uses fuzzy k-mers to quickly and accurately align sets of sequence reads against a reference genome. Ferox can also be used to align whole genomes. The seeding mechanism used by Ferox is highly configurable, allowing custom fuzzy seeds to be created declaratively in an XML configuration file.

    multipsq

    Analysis of pyrograms form multiplex pyrosequencing experiments

    ...The assays can be designed using the software mpsqed available from https://sourceforge.net/projects/mpsqed/ Pyrosequencing can be applied for Single-Nucleotide-Polymorphism (SNP)-based pathogen typing or for providing sequence information of short DNA stretches. However, for some pathogens molecular typing cannot be performed relying on a single SNP or short sequence stretch, necessitating the consideration of several genomic regions. A promising rapid approach is the simultaneous application of multiple sequencing primers, called multiplex pyrosequencing. ...

    Pontos

    Pontos

    Pontos calculates distance matrices from DNA sequence alignments.

    Pontos is an easy-to-use, graphical Java program for the calculation of uncorrected distance (or similarity) matrices from DNA sequence alignments in PHYLIP format. It also creates "difference" alignments from regular ones (and vice-versa). It can handle gaps and ambiguities in different ways. Gaps can be: - all used; - all ignored; - ignored only at the ends of the sequences, in a pairwise manner; - ignored only at the ends, but now globally (in effect trimming the whole alignment to the farthest sequences from the ends). ...

    JFinisher

    JFinisher

    JFinisher is software for alignment, editing and manipulation DNA seqs

    JFinisher is software for alignment, editing and manipulation of biological sequences. It aims to assist in the finishing of genome assembly. Starting from a reference sequence, the program align contigs using Smith-Waterman local alignment algoritm with auxiliary methods, allowing management of the alignments generated. It has graphical interface for manipulation and visualization of the actions, uniting features that help in editing the sequences.
